Cris Carter to NFL Players: Don’t Use Your Job to Take Political Stances

Former NFL star and former ESPN analyst Cris Carter discussed Monday on Fox Sports 1’s “Speak for Yourself” the NFL national anthem protests that were started by 49ers quarterback Colin Kaepernick.

Carter sympathized with the athletes’ frustrations, but he urged them to find another place to protest that is not their job.

“I can understand them wanting to get involved. I can understand young people and their frustration with police. To me, you don’t take the stand — you don’t take the NFL and you don’t use their logo and utilize their platform. You figure out some other type of way. It’s just like your job. You can’t do anything on this job from a political standpoint. You have to be careful,” he told co-host Jason Whitlock.

Carter also partly blamed the NFL for not telling people they could not protest, saying it encouraged more athletes to participate.
